On Wed, Aug 28, 2024 at 02:43 AM, @glradio wrote:
Should the LNA integrated in the TinySA Ultra be disabled or does the effect of the external one add to the former ?
The internal LNA should be disabled, otherwise you have a risk of overloading.
The gain of the ZK-06 is fairly flat above 1 GHz so setting an EXT GAIN of 22 dB should give you accurate (+/- 2dB) power readings up to 6 GHz

The LNA integrated in the TinySA Ultra is effective below 3.5 GHz, and you can use the ZK06 LNA to improve sensitivity above 3.5 GHz.?
